Lutheran Social Services of Illinois (LSSI), is a leading not-for-profit organization providing healing, justice and wholeness to people and communities. For over 150 years, LSSI has made a difference in the lives of children and families, and we're still a strong, viable presence in the State of Illinois, continuing that commitment to making a difference.

LSSI is hiring a full-time Program Director, Monday through Friday. Responsible for the planning, directing, and coordinating activities of assigned CCS Programs and strategic objectives aligned with LSSI goals to achieve the successful outcome of the programs. May include one or more program sites generally involving multiple service lines. Also responsible for managing an entire region including multiple programs. Responsible for providing leadership to supervisors, and other administrative staff and ensuring that services are delivered in accordance with the agency mission, policies, contractual requirements, regulatory standards, and applicable state and federal regulations.

Essential Functions:

  • Engage in strategic planning and goal setting for the programs and develop procedures and systems that enhance the effectiveness of the programs.
  • Provide direct supervision, training, support, review and evaluation for Child Welfare Supervisors and other assigned staff.
  • Develop, implement, and is accountable for the program budgets along with evaluation of program effectiveness as it relates to const and objectives.
  • Collaborate with other management staff in programs and network on programmatic, fiscal, organizational and community issues.
  • Maintain staffing requirements and assign responsibilities for coordination and organization of the program staff activities.
  • Oversee program activities, evaluate program effectiveness, and proactively identify and mitigate program risks timely.
  • Ensure completion of all employment-related driving duties and responsibilities during various hours of operation which include day, night, weekend, holidays, normal business hours, after-hours, and extended distance throughout the state.
  • Demonstrate professional, positive behavior and carry out responsibilities with integrity, treating clients, families, other LSSI workforce members, and collaborative organizations and/or individual in a dignified, respectful, honest, and fair manner.

Position Qualifications:

  • Master’s degree in social work or related DCFS/COA acceptable degree required. 
  • Background check clearance, both criminal and CANTS required. 
  • State licensing/certification as required by the State of Illinois Department of Children and Family Services.
  • Minimum of three (3) years of experience in a managerial/supervisory role and experience with Child Welfare required.
  • Demonstrated ability to display positive organizational and leadership skills.
  • Demonstrated ability to communicate in a clear, comprehensible manner, both verbally and in writing.
  • Computer proficiency as needed by the program and willingness to increase skills as required. 
  • Valid driver’s license, in good standing for the state of residency required.
  • Access to reliable transportation.
  • Valid IL statutory minimum liability insurance coverage, bodily injury, and property damage required.
